Transaction d2ebaa8ffd0676894a257d2e2d38bf23c590b21f628f9945a34a9d503f5aa990
1 Input
2 Outputs
- d2ebaa8ffd0676894a257d2e2d38bf23c590b21f628f9945a34a9d503f5aa990:0
- d2ebaa8ffd0676894a257d2e2d38bf23c590b21f628f9945a34a9d503f5aa990:1
value 5000000
address 1Dp5WKBLSVJmvqGBBx7Rnr4cA5efbk8xxb
value 19279232822
address 18taWksMU2NvbKdURrxAWnTvSjvBfrd7D